Abstract

Objective    To explore the anatomical basis based on ultrasound angiography (CEUS) for limb lymphatic vessel venous anastomosis (LVA).   Methods    Twenty-five patients with secondary lymphatic vessel edema were prospectively included, 84 surgical sites before and after LVA operation, and the influence of different lymphatic vessel classification on surgical efficacy was compared.   Results   There was some differences in anastomotic patency after LVA.  Conclusion  The lymphocyte classification and auxiliary positioning technique based on CEUS can significantly improve the accuracy and therapeutic effect of LVA surgery.
